Biography
Leon Wiśniewski was a Polish field hockey player born in 1937 who represented his country in one of Poland's traditional sports. He contributed to Polish athletic achievement during the postwar era when sports played an important role in national identity.
Wiśniewski died in 1985 and was interred at Saint Peter cemetery in Gniezno, honored for his sporting contributions to Polish culture.
